How to type ᎒ on Windows, Mac and mobile

Windows

The universal method is to use Copy on this page and paste ᎒. On Windows 10/11 you can press Win + . and browse the Symbols section, or open Character Map (charmap) to locate characters supported by your fonts.

Mac

Press Control + Command + Space to open Character Viewer, search for Ethiopic Tonal Mark Rikrik, then double-click it to insert the character.

Microsoft Word

Type 1392 without U+, then immediately press Alt + X. Word converts the code into ᎒. You can also use Insert → Symbol.

Google Docs

Open Insert → Special characters and search by name, or paste ᎒ directly. For emoji, you can also use your operating system emoji picker.

iPhone / iPad

iOS does not provide a direct Unicode-code entry method for every symbol. Copy ᎒ from SymbolDex or check long-press variants on related keys. For frequent use, create a shortcut under Settings → General → Keyboard → Text Replacement.

Android

Availability varies by Android keyboard. In Gboard, browse the symbols panel and long-press related keys for variants. If it is not available, copy ᎒ from SymbolDex and paste it where needed.

Linux

In many Linux apps using GTK/IBus, press Ctrl + Shift + U, type 1392, then confirm with Enter or Space. If your app does not support this method, copy and paste ᎒.
